Arm wrestling just got upgraded and now has become a sport with a little more buzz thanks to the Shocking Arm Wrestling. Each opponent wears gloves and elbow pads, when the back of losers hand touches the pad it completes the circuit and delivers a shock.

Boomer, The Tennis Playing Robot
Boomer is not your average tennis ball machine. Boomer is the first tennis ball machine you actually play against. By using a computer and camera, the robot can play and interact to give a player the feel of a real opponent. He even acts as a ball boy when it is your turn to serve [...]
